Tunable Diode Laser Spectroscopy (TDLS) - Signal Group

Tunable Diode Laser Spectrometry is an infrared absorption measurement which utilizes the interaction of infrared light with gas molecules to determine the concentration of a target gas. The absorption of infrared light by the gas molecules causes a decrease in IR radiation intensity on the detector/photo diode.

Tunable laser - Wikipedia

The dye laser is considered to be the first broadly tunable laser. A tunable laser is a laser whose wavelength of operation can be altered in a controlled manner. While all laser gain media allow small shifts in output wavelength, only a few types of lasers allow continuous tuning over a significant wavelength range.

Tunable Laser Spectrometer on NASA' Curiosity Mars Rover

This graphic shows the Tunable Laser Spectrometer, one of the tools within the Sample Analysis at Mars laboratory on NASA' Curiosity Mars rover. By measuring absorption of light at specific wavelengths, it measures concentrations of methane, carbon dioxide and water vapor in Mars' atmosphere.

Tunable Diode Laser Spectrometers | Yokogawa Electric Corporation

The TruePeak Tunable Diode Laser Spectrometers operate by measuring the amount of a laser light that is absorbed as it travels through the gas being measured. Involving no sensor contact with the process and no moving parts, it leads to a high mean time between failures (MTBF) and hence a low long term cost of ownership (LTCO).

TDL Analyzer | Tunable Diode Laser Analyzer | TDL Spectroscopy

Tunable diode laser analyzers, or TDL analyzers for short, are gas analyzers that are used for measuring the concentration of specific species within a gas mixture using laser absorption spectrometry. In a TDL analyzer, a laser beam, tuned to identify a particular gas species, passes through the gas to a detector.

NASA - Pieces of the Tunable Laser Spectrometer

As seen in the top graphic, the Tunable Laser Spectrometer has two infrared lasers whose light is invisible to the human eye. From the fore-optics chamber, they shoot beams into a type of measurement chamber called a multi-pass Herriot cell (shown in yellow in the middle). Mars air is pumped into this cell and out again with a vacuum pump.

Tunable Laser Spectroscopy Achieves New Peaks - Photonics

Generally speaking, laser absorption spectroscopy is suitable for a wide range of the challenges described. Such laser gas analysis systems consist of two main parts: a transmitter and a receiver. The transmitter is the laser system and all of its necessary control electronics. Its task is to emit light into a gaseous sample.
